How can retailers prevent crime against shopworkers?
Violence, verbal abuse and threats against shop floor staff is a growing problem.
At least 424 violent or abusive incidents were reported every day in the year to April 2019, up by almost a tenth on the previous 12 months, according to recent figures from trade association BRC. This compares to the year ending April 2018, when the BRC found that 115 staff were injured every day by unprovoked attacks.

Under Armour to launch Sportsmask “specifically designed for athletes” to wear during training
Under Armour is set to launch a new “Sportsmask” designed to keep wearers safe while they exercise.
The sportswear giant is expecting to launch the new £26 mask in the UK next month, following a lengthy design process which spanned 13 different prototypes.
Under Armour’s final product consists of three layers which allow air to pass through but prevent the passage of moisture and sweat.

$56bn wiped off Facebook’s market value as Levi’s, Unilever and Starbucks join boycott
Facebook has seen a growing number of retailers pull their advertising spend leading its shares to divebomb and Mark Zuckerberg to lose $7.2 billion in personal wealth.
Levi’s, Unilever, The North Face, Patagonia, Starbucks and REI are among the growing list of retailers who have pulled their advertising spend as part of a now global #StopHateforProfit campaign.
